The "filthy witness" is the blood of Duncan, which acts as a witness to Macbeth's crime, but as Lady Macbeth is saying this, she sees another "witness": Macbeth is still carrying the grooms' daggers! Replete with imagery, the second scene of Act II of Shakespeare's Macbeth continues the motif of blood while the ominous sound images of the screeching of an owl, the tolling of bells, and the ironic knocking outside the gate by Macduff, who later kills Macbeth portend the psychological demises ofboth Macbeth and Lady Macbeth. Her insouciance proves ironic because later in the play, in act 5, scene 1, Lady Macbeth is seen sleepwalking and trying to wash an imagined spot of blood from her hands.
